Output c23b537a86ca6ce072e4956ae0e14cf5768ee376ce5de568766359cc6df5074c:0

value
2800000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 34e90e04b9ffc895a15ede4b3323c874e6d678c5 OP_EQUAL
address
36WnFSuhFZunM9sVxazFco7gwSDuBDK3hY
transaction
c23b537a86ca6ce072e4956ae0e14cf5768ee376ce5de568766359cc6df5074c
confirmations
187320
spent
true